XRP Draws Institutional Interest with Improved Regulatory Clarity
XRP is experiencing increased interest from institutional investors as regulated investment products expand access to the cryptocurrency.
According to asset manager 21Shares, four factors support investor interest in XRP: regulatory clarity, growing institutional adoption, real-world payment utility, and expanding activity on the XRP Ledger.
The U.S. spot XRP ETFs have reportedly doubled their holdings since the beginning of 2026, bringing their combined exposure close to $200 million.
XRP's regulatory clarity is a significant factor in its growing institutional interest. The conclusion of Ripple's long-running legal dispute with the SEC removed a major source of uncertainty for institutions considering XRP.
The XRP Ledger supports not only payments but also tokenized assets, decentralized trading, and other financial applications, giving it a role beyond simple cryptocurrency transfers.
